Anyway, to answer the questions about the HSG's and IUI's. I've had three HSG's and 5 IUI's.

The very first HSG I had, I didn't take any pain killers before hand, and it was very, very painful. They have you get onto a bed with a huge Xray contraption above it. It's somewhat like a pap, where they insert the speculum, and then they put a catheter in through your cervix. That part can pinch a bit, but I don't recall feeling it any of the three times. Then they push an xray dye through the catheter and into your uterus and tubes. I had to do labor type breathing to get through the cramping during the first HSG. The second one I took prescription strength naproxen and literally didn't feel a thing. The third one I also had prescription naproxen for, and it still didn't hurt, but I felt it a bit more. It's not a comfortable test at all, and there is generally some cramping. Depending on your pain tolerance, it shouldn't be too bad so long as you take some pain killers a few hours before the test.

As for the IUI, after an HSG they are a walk in the park, lol! We deal with MFI (low morphology male factor infertility), so that is why we are doing IUI's. They generally have your partner come in a couple of hours before the IUI to give his sample. Then they will "wash" that to try to get the best ones and they put those ones back. The first IUI we had 8 million post wash, the next two had 6 million post wash, the fourth one (that worked but was ectopic at 6 weeks) was 13 million post wash and this last one was also 13 million post wash. It's again very much like a pap, on the table, speculum in, and a catheter into the cervix. They draw the sperm up into the catheter and then with some air push it out into your uterus.

I usually cramp the day of and for a day or two after an IUI. This one I've had cramping on and off for the entire TWW. I can't remember if I did with the last one, and I didn't write it down anywhere.

Now that I've written a novel, I hope that helps with giving you some information babylove9. Feel free to message me with any questions you have. Every RE has a different protocol for doing IUI's depending on the patient and their practice. For me, I take clomid and the have an ultrasound to check follicle growth. I then use a trigger shot to force ovulation (because I grow huge follies very fast and they don't want me making too many) and then get my IUI about 40 hours later.
